Belle Lurette Brussels: A Grounded Bistro in Saint-Gilles

The founders and their kitchen

Belle Lurette delivers a grounded approach to modern bistro cooking in Brussels, founded by Antony Lauret and Rémi Leblanc. The pair previously refined techniques at Ötap, Gramm, and the Parisian venue Chaff before taking over a former establishment known as Liesse. They stripped away heavy formalities to focus on straightforward preparation. Their philosophy treats every plate as an opportunity for honest comfort rather than theatrical display.

Signature preparations

The menu leans toward hearty classics executed with careful attention to texture and temperature. Crispy duck confit croquettes arrive alongside a dense black garlic mayo that balances the richness perfectly. A rare veal hanger steak follows, resting properly before meeting caramelized shallots, whipped potatoes, and a deeply reduced jus. This unpretentious bistro model rewards visitors who value substantial ingredients over complicated plating.

Interior and service layout

A custom pewter-topped bar anchors the room, positioned directly beside time-worn timber panels and deep red banquettes. Simple enamel signs add quiet visual rhythm to the dining area. Recent listing by Le Fooding confirms how this Brussels bistro maintains consistent warmth alongside reliable technique. Guests appreciate the counter dining setup that keeps the pace relaxed and conversational.

Ah, Belle Lurette! Forget the pretentious bistros with their chalkboard menus and make way for this spot, housed in what used to be Liesse, now given a new lease of life thanks to a duo with an innate sense of what makes a great dish – Antony Lauret (ex-Ötap and Gramm) and Rémi Leblanc (ex-Chaff in Paris). Time-worn wood, red banquettes, enamel signs, a custom-made pewter-topped bar… It could easily feel a bit touristy, but here it’s pure and simply comforting. As for the food: it’s bold, unfussy, generous and without bells and whistles. The day we went, we savored: crispy duck confit croquettes, all salty and decadent and served with a black garlic mayo that offered a subtle yet profound contrast; followed by a juicy veal hanger steak served rare and perfectly rested, with shallots, creamy mashed potato and a proper old-fashioned jus – rustically comforting! It’s authentic, it’s spot on, it’s beautiful. · Gordon Bleu
